Draft plan: |
Marshall Creek 2020 silviculture treatment plan |
---|---|
Geographic region: |
Haines Junction annual limit region |
Description: |
The reforestation treatment will consist of fill planting 57,000 white spruce (Picea glauca) trees, covering an area of up to 88.1 hectares. There will be a silviculture trial covering an area of up to 36 hectares. The trial will include site preparation for disc trenching to create suitable microsites for reforestation. In addition, there will be a research trial that consists of burning coarse woody debris, disc trenching, and planting 5,000 white spruce trees. The research trial will cover an area of 8.73 hectares. These treatments are planned for 2020 to 2023. There will be additional surveys to track success in the following years. |
